Job Overview 

We are seeking a Senior Analyst, Data Quality, to lead and execute our enterprise data quality program. This strategic role is designed for an experienced data professional with 3–5 years of hands-on experience in data quality management, data profiling, and data remediation across complex enterprise systems. As the primary owner of data quality across our organization, you will identify gaps, drive resolutions, and build scalable controls that ensure our data is accurate, consistent, and trustworthy.

In this role, you will serve as the central point of contact between business stakeholders and technical teams—including Salesforce, NetSuite, and ChurnZero—to diagnose and resolve data quality issues and implement preventative controls. You will bring strong SQL skills and deep familiarity with Salesforce data structures, using these capabilities to profile data, uncover root causes, and partner with system owners to establish durable quality checks Experience with customer and contact de-duplication and customer hierarchy is a big plus as you will drive initiatives focusing on these objectives.

This position offers the opportunity to shape how our organization manages data as a strategic asset, balancing immediate remediation needs with long-term quality improvements that support operational excellence and future analytical and AI-driven initiatives.

Responsibilities:

  • Lead Data Quality Program – Design, implement, and manage enterprise-wide data quality initiatives, working closely with data owners and business stakeholders to identify quality gaps, prioritize remediation efforts, and track progress against quality benchmarks.
  • Identify and Resolve Data Quality Gaps – Conduct ongoing data profiling and analysis across key enterprise systems—including Salesforce, NetSuite, and ChurnZero—to surface data quality issues, determine root causes, and collaborate with business stakeholders to define and execute resolution strategies.
  • Manage customer data unification and hierarchy management – Run and maintain matching and hierarchy assignment and work with business stakeholders to conduct reviews on time
  • Implement Controls and Checks – Partner with Salesforce, NetSuite, and ChurnZero system teams to design and implement data validation rules, automated checks, and preventative controls that reduce data quality issues at the point of entry.
  • Manage Data Quality for Key Data Objects – Own end-to-end data quality management for critical data assets, including defining quality dimensions, building monitoring processes, and reporting on quality trends over time.
  • Leverage External Data Vendors – Collaborate with external data providers such as ZoomInfo and Dun & Bradstreet to enrich, validate, and standardize enterprise data, ensuring alignment between third-party data and internal records.
  • Develop Data Standards and Definitions – Create and maintain data standards and field-level definitions to ensure consistent data entry and usage across all departments and systems.
  • Monitor and Report on Data Quality Metrics – Establish KPIs for data quality success, regularly assess program effectiveness, and provide executive reporting on data quality improvements, remediation status, and control adoption.
